Norwegian Cruise Line: Up to $200 Onboard Credit
Norwegian Cruise Line is offering up to $200 USD in onboard credit per stateroom on Balcony and above categories for a limited time.

Norwegian Cruise Line is adding even more value to your next sailing with a limited-time onboard credit offer. Travellers booking Balcony, Club Balcony, Suite, or Haven categories can now receive up to $200 USD in onboard credit per stateroom. With the flexibility to spend this credit on dining, spa treatments, shore excursions, and more, it’s a chance to elevate your cruise experience without stretching your budget.
